Technically, the plugin functioned as an NPAPI (Netscape Plugin Application Programming Interface) extension. When Firefox encountered a PDF file, it would load the plugin, which then called upon the core rendering engine of the locally installed Adobe Reader or Acrobat software. The plugin acted as a bridge, translating the browser’s request into commands that Adobe Reader could execute, and then displaying the resulting visual output within a designated area of the Firefox window. This architecture meant the plugin was not standalone; it required the full Adobe Reader application to be installed on the user’s system to function correctly.
